DALEST Project

• Acronym: Developing an Active LearningEnvironment for STereometry

• Partners: Universities of Cyprus, Southampton, Lisbon, Sofia, Athens; N.K.M Netmasters and Cyprus Mathematics Teachers Association

• Co-funded by the European Union under the Socrates Program, MINERVA, 2005 Selection.

Page 11: In This Presentation … Software in Math learning DALEST/Elica project Implemented applications Demonstrations.

DALEST Objectives

1. To analyze the existing stereometry curricula and teachers’ requirements

2. To develop a dynamic 3D software and teaching scenarios for stereometry

3. To provide in-service training

4. To test the software and the teaching approaches in different schools and evaluate their effectiveness.

Elica Project

• Acronym: Educational Logo Interface forCreative Activities

• First steps: Initial development supported by a Grant Award by Best Practices in Education

• Usage: In schools and universities all over the world (except for Antarctica)

Page 13: In This Presentation … Software in Math learning DALEST/Elica project Implemented applications Demonstrations.

Elica Features

• Free

• Core language is a dialect of Logo

• Natural Object-oriented Programming

• 3D graphics and animations

• Flexible, extendable

• Suitable for building Microworlds

• Already used to build educational software

Cubix

• A structure made of unit-size cubes. Users have to calculate the volume and the surface of the structure

• Possible methods of solving:– calculation (counting)

– splitting the structure into simpler structures

– complementing the structure to a bigger structure

• Functionalities– to rotate the structure

– to color stucture elements

Slider

• An invisible 3D solid (cube, sphere, cone, ...)

• Cutting with a magic plane, only the intersection becomes visible

• By moving and rotating the cutting plane students are supposed to analyze the changes in the intersection and find out the solid

Stuffed Toys

• A stuffed cube is ripped off

• What net will come out when unfolded?

• Two sets of toys:– simple white cubes– coloured toys of various shapes – cubes, round

balls, rugby balls, sharp and soft octahedrons, eggs, pebbles, etc.

• Animation of ripping off
